Excel函数判断身份证号是否重复 |
您所在的位置:网站首页 › excel中一个值出现了几次怎么回事儿 › Excel函数判断身份证号是否重复 |
关于重复值的筛选我们有很多方法,函数、条件格式都可以。今天主要说几种通过函数获取重复值的方法,来表现不同需求的重复值,如下: 1、判断是否重复 2、判断一个值在一列中是第几次出现 3、汇总每个值出现的序号 题目进入正文: 1、判断是否重复 =COUNTIF($C$2:$C$13,C2) 用条件计数可以轻松得到一个值在这一列中出现了几次,需要注意的是计数范围要绝对引用,否则公式下拉结果会出错。 2、判断一个值在一列中是第几次出现 =COUNTIF($C$2:C2,C2) 第几次出现的问题,其实是利用引用区域来计算次数,原理如图 范围的初始位置固定,结束位置随着公式下拉而变化,当范围为$N$2:N2时,范围中只有1个A,结果也就返回1;当范围为$N$2:N6时,范围中有2个A,结果也就返回2;也就得到了我们看到的当前值是第几次出现这种样式。 原理3、汇总每个值出现的序号 =TEXTJOIN("、",TRUE,FILTER($A$2:$A$13,$C$2:$C$13=C2)) 汇总出现的序号,这必然要涉及数组函数,万能的filter来啦,条件同上,得到符合条件的结果,再用TEXTJOIN将结果合并为一个放在一个单元格内,就得到了我们想要的。 =TEXTJOIN("、",TRUE,FILTER($A$2:$A$13,$C$2:$C$13=C2))当然我们也可以给他嵌套一个if让没有重复值的单元格为空,方便数据的理解使用。 总结一下: 1、判断是否重复=COUNTIF($C$2:$C$13,C2) 2、判断一个值在一列中是第几次出现=COUNTIF($C$2:C2,C2) 3、汇总每个值出现的序号=TEXTJOIN("、",TRUE,FILTER($A$2:$A$13,$C$2:$C$13=C2)) 完结,撒花✿✿ヽ(°▽°)ノ✿ |
今日新闻 |
推荐新闻 |
C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3 |